We studied the thermoelectric properties of SrTiO3 and graphene layer(s) (GL) nanohybrids between 10 and 300K as a function of GL loading. Thermopower measurements indicate that the nanohybrids are p-type materials with low S values of about 11-21V/K at room temperature. The p-type behavior of the hybrids has been ascribed to the electron accepting nature of GL that leads to the SrTiO3/GL system hole conducting. The temperature dependence of electrical resistivity shows a degenerate semiconducting behavior as indicated by its weak and negative temperature coefficient of resistivity. The room-temperature resistivity decreases by about three orders of magnitude with GL loading ranging from about 10(2) to 10(-1)cm. These nanohybrids exhibit an amorphous behavior of thermal conductivity with a low temperature plateau and a quasilinear increase at high temperatures. The thermoelectric performance ZT is estimated to be of the order of 10(-5) at room temperature for 10% GL loaded SrTiO3.
